Item 3. Source and Amount of Funds or Other Consideration
On April 21, 2015, V Media Acquisition Corporation, a Delaware corporation ("Merger Sub"), The Eastern Jin Kai International Limited, an exempted company incorporated under the laws of Hong Kong (“Holdco”), and each of the Reporting Persons entered into an agreement (the “Merger Agreement”) pursuant to which the Reporting Persons agreed to contribute 25,005,533 shares of Common Stock of the Issuer (the "Subject Shares"), to Holdco in exchange for an aggregate of 25,005,533 shares of ordinary shares of Holdco.
Item 4. Purpose of Transaction
Pursuant to the Merger Agreement each of the Reporting Persons agreed to contribute the Subject Shares, representing all of the shares of Common Stock which they own in the Issuer (representing 90.63% of the issued and outstanding shares of common stock of the Issuer) to Holdco in exchange for an aggregate of 25,005,533 ordinary shares of Holdco. Pursuant to the contemplated Merger, Merger Sub will be merged with and into the Issuer in accordance with Section 253 of the General Corporation Law of the State of Delaware, with the Issuer being the surviving entity of the Merger. Once the Merger is completed, the Issuer will become a wholly owned subsidiary of Holdco. Holdco then intends to terminate the registration of the shares of Common Stock of the Issuer.
